Genesis 3:15: Jesus was the Seed of the woman that bruised the serpent’s head

Exodus 12:21: Jesus was our Passover Lamb sacrificed for us.

Leviticus 16:21-22: Jesus was our scapegoat who bore our sins on the cross.

Numbers 21:8: Jesus was lifted up on a pole like the bronze serpent.

Deuteronomy 18:15: Jesus was the prophet like Moses who God raised up.

Joshua 5:14: Jesus was there as a Commander of the Lord’s army.

Judges 6:22: Jesus was there as the Angel of the Lord, encouraging.

Ruth 4:6: Jesus, in His incarnation, became our Kinsman Redeemer.


1 Samuel 2:10: Jesus is the Horn of Salvation that God raised up for us.

2 Samuel 7:12: Jesus is the Son of David, prophesied to rule as King.

1 Kings 8:27: Jesus is the answer to the question, “But will God indeed dwell on the earth?”

2 Kings 4:43: Jesus is a prophet similar to Elisha who multiplied loaves.

1 Chronicles 17:14: Jesus is the Son of David whose kingdom would last forever. He is both Priest and King.

2 Chronicles 9:22: Jesus was typified as a “Greater than Solomon” in His wisdom.

Ezra 9:2: The preservation of the Holy Seed matters, because the lineage of Jesus matters.

Nehemiah 13:8: Nehemiah foreshadows Jesus cleansing the temple.


Esther 10:3: Jesus was typified by Mordecai’s exaltation from persecuted Jew to the highest position.

Job 19:25: Jesus is our Living Redeemer who stood on the earth.

Psalm 22:16: Jesus was the One whose hands and feet were pierced on the cross.

Proverbs 30:4: Jesus was the Son of God who descended from heaven to save us and ascended to be our advocate.

Ecclesiastes 12:11: Jesus was the Good Shepherd who taught us the truth.

Song of Solomon 2:4: Jesus’ love for His church was typified in Solomon’s love for his bride.

Isaiah 53:5: Jesus was prophesied to be the One to take our sin’s punishment.
